.net 搜索硬盘文件
时间: 2023-12-27 16:00:33 浏览: 25
在使用.NET框架中搜索硬盘文件可以通过使用System.IO命名空间中的类来实现。首先可以使用Directory类来获取文件夹下的所有文件,使用SearchOption参数可以选择是搜索当前级别还是所有级别的子文件夹。另外,也可以使用DirectoryInfo类来获取文件夹信息,通过调用GetFiles方法来获取文件夹下的文件。
之后可以使用FileInfo类来获取文件信息,包括文件名、文件大小、创建时间等属性。通过调用File类中的方法可以对文件进行读取、写入、复制、移动等操作。当然,也可以使用File类的静态方法来进行文件的存在性检查、创建、删除等操作。
在使用.NET进行硬盘文件搜索时,可以结合以上类和方法来实现文件搜索功能。通过对文件夹下的所有文件进行遍历,可以使用递归方法来实现对子文件夹的搜索。可以使用File类中的方法来判断文件是否满足搜索条件,并将符合条件的文件路径保存在集合中。
最后,根据搜索条件返回文件集合,以实现对硬盘文件的搜索功能。同时,可以使用LINQ语句对文件集合进行筛选、排序、分页等操作,以满足更复杂的搜索需求。在搜索完毕后,记得对文件流等资源进行释放,以确保程序的健壮性和性能。通过使用.NET中的相关类和方法,可以轻松实现对硬盘文件的搜索和管理功能。
相关问题
.net framework 3.5 sp1离线安装cab
### 回答1:
首先,.NET Framework 3.5 SP1是一款Microsoft商业应用程序开发框架。对于某些用户,离线安装cab文件是更好的选择,因为它允许在没有互联网连接的计算机上安装框架。
离线安装cab文件的步骤如下:
1. 首先,在Microsoft官网下载.NET Framework 3.5 SP1的cab文件。
2. 当您获得cab文件后,您需要将其下载到您的计算机上而不是在线。
3. 在下载完成后,您需要提取cab文件。打开命令提示符并导航到cab文件所在的文件夹中,并输入以下命令:
expand.exe -F:* cab_filename.cab folder_location
其中cab_filename是你的cab文件名,folder_location是你将要提取到的目录。
4. 执行此命令后,文件将提取到所选文件夹中。
5. 接下来,您需要运行以下命令将.NET Framework 3.5 SP1安装到计算机上:
dism.exe /online /enable-feature /featurename:NetFX3 /All /Source:folder_location /LimitAccess
其中folder_location是您在步骤3中选择的文件夹位置。
6.等待一段时间,框架就会安装到您的计算机上了。
总之,使用离线安装cab的方法安装.NET Framework 3.5 SP1非常简单,无需互联网连接,并且适用于那些缺乏快速和稳定网络连接的用户。
### 回答2:
.NET Framework 3.5 SP1离线安装cab是一种可以在没有互联网连接的环境中安装.NET 3.5 SP1的方法。在离线安装之前,先要下载离线安装包和必要的cab文件,然后按照一定的步骤进行安装。
第一步是下载.NET Framework 3.5 SP1离线安装包和必要的cab文件。下载地址可以在微软官网上找到。将下载好的文件保存在本地磁盘上。
第二步是解压缩离线安装包以及cab文件。可以使用WinRAR等解压软件,将下载好的文件解压缩到一个文件夹中。
第三步是打开CMD命令行工具。按下Win+R组合键,打开运行窗口,输入CMD,然后按下确认键。
第四步是运行DISM.EXE命令。在CMD命令行中输入以下命令:
dism /online /enable-feature /featurename:NetFX3 /All /Source:F:\sources\sxs /LimitAccess
其中,F:\sources\sxs是离线安装包和cab文件的路径,可以根据实际情况进行修改。
第五步是等待安装完成。安装过程可能比较耗时,请耐心等待。
第六步是检查安装是否成功。可以在控制面板的程序和功能中查看是否已安装.NET Framework 3.5 SP1。
总体来说,.NET Framework 3.5 SP1离线安装cab的方法比较麻烦,需要多个步骤,但是在没有互联网连接的环境中却是必要的。需要注意的是,安装过程中,要确保本机拥有管理员权限,否则可能会出现安装失败的情况。
### 回答3:
.NET Framework 3.5 SP1是Microsoft Windows操作系统的一种应用程序框架,它可以帮助开发人员创建并运行Windows应用程序。 如果您想在没有Internet连接的情况下安装 .NET Framework 3.5 SP1,则可以使用离线安装文件。 在这里,我们将介绍如何使用cab文件进行离线安装。
首先,您需要下载 .NET Framework 3.5 SP1离线安装cab文件。您可以在Microsoft官方网站上找到它。下载并存储此cab文件。
接下来,打开您的Windows命令提示符,并导航到存储cab文件的文件夹。在该文件夹中,输入以下命令并按Enter键:
dism.exe /online /enable-feature /featurename:NetFX3 /All /Source:<path_to_cab_file> /LimitAccess
在此命令中,“<path_to_cab_file>”应替换为您所存储cab文件的实际路径。 执行此命令后,硬盘驱动器会自动搜索所需的文件以完成安装。
在安装过程中,您可能会被要求输入Windows安装光盘或ISO映像中的路径,以完成 .NET Framework 3.5 SP1的安装。 在这种情况下,您只需要确保输入正确的路径即可完成安装。
总之,使用离线安装cab文件可以帮助您不依赖于互联网,快速、方便地安装 .NET Framework 3.5 SP1。 但是,请确保下载的cab文件是最新版本,并遵循安装过程中的所有提示和说明,以确保正确地安装并提高Windows应用程序的性能和运行效率。
netframework472安装环境
### 回答1:
要安装.NET Framework 4.7.2,您的计算机需要满足以下环境要求:
操作系统:Windows 7 SP1、Windows 8.1、Windows Server 2008 R2 SP1、Windows Server 2012、Windows Server 2012 R2、Windows 10(1803版或更高版本)以及Windows Server版本(2019或更高版本)都可以支持安装.NET Framework 4.7.2。
处理器:至少需要1 GHz的处理器或更高。
内存:至少需要512 MB的RAM。
磁盘空间:在安装过程中至少需要4.5 GB的可用磁盘空间。
显示器:至少需要1024 x 768像素的显示器分辨率。
额外要求:您的计算机需要安装Internet Explorer 11或更高版本。
安装.NET Framework 4.7.2的步骤如下:
1. 首先,确保您的计算机已连接到互联网。
2. 前往Microsoft官方网站的下载中心并搜索.NET Framework 4.7.2。选择适用于您操作系统的下载链接,并下载安装包。
3. 打开下载的安装包,按照提示进行安装程序的运行。
4. 在安装向导中,同意许可条款并选择“安装”。
5. 等待安装程序自动完成安装过程,这可能需要一些时间。
6. 安装完成后,您可以重新启动计算机以使更改生效。
安装完成后,您的计算机将具备.NET Framework 4.7.2的运行环境,并且即可运行基于该框架开发的应用程序和软件。如果您希望卸载.NET Framework 4.7.2,可以通过控制面板中的程序和功能来进行卸载。
### 回答2:
.NET Framework 4.7.2 是一种由Microsoft开发的应用程序框架,用于在Windows操作系统上运行和开发各种应用程序。要安装.NET Framework 4.7.2,需要满足以下环境要求:
1. 操作系统:必须是Windows 7或更高版本,包括Windows Server 2008 R2或更高版本。请注意,不支持Windows XP和Windows Vista。
2. 处理器:必须是x86、x64或ARM架构的处理器。大多数现代计算机都符合这些要求。
3. 内存:至少需要512MB的RAM。建议具备更高的内存容量,以便在运行应用程序时获得更好的性能。
4. 硬盘空间:至少需要850MB的可用硬盘空间用于安装.NET Framework 4.7.2。该框架的大小可能会因计算机上已安装的组件而有所变化。
5. 网络连接:如果需要从Microsoft的服务器下载.NET Framework 4.7.2安装文件,则需要一个稳定的互联网连接。
安装.NET Framework 4.7.2可以通过以下几种方式进行:
1. 通过官方网站下载安装程序:访问Microsoft官方网站,在.NET Framework下载页面找到4.7.2的安装文件,下载并运行该文件,按照安装向导的指示完成安装。
2. 通过Windows更新进行安装:在某些情况下,Windows操作系统可能会自动通过Windows更新为您提供.NET Framework 4.7.2的安装包。您只需在更新列表中选择并安装该更新即可。
在安装.NET Framework 4.7.2之前,建议备份重要数据,关闭其他程序,并确保电源连接稳定。安装完成后,您的计算机将能够运行和开发.NET Framework 4.7.2的应用程序。记得定期检查更新以获得最新的安全补丁和功能更新。
### 回答3:
.NET Framework 4.7.2是微软开发的一款用于Windows操作系统的应用程序开发框架。要安装.NET Framework 4.7.2,您需要满足以下环境要求:
1. 操作系统:您的计算机必须运行Windows 7 SP1或更高版本的操作系统。Windows 7、Windows 8.1、Windows 10以及Windows Server 2008 R2 SP1、Windows Server 2012、Windows Server 2012 R2、Windows Server 2016等都支持安装.NET Framework 4.7.2。
2. 处理器:您的计算机必须使用具有至少1 GHz处理器的x86或x64架构。
3. 内存:计算机上需要至少512 MB的RAM。
4. 硬盘空间:安装.NET Framework 4.7.2需要至少850 MB的可用硬盘空间。
5. 显示器:计算机上必须拥有Super VGA分辨率(800 x 600)以上的显示器。
6. 其他软件:安装.NET Framework 4.7.2时,系统可能需要安装其他依赖项或补丁。这些依赖项或补丁可能会因操作系统的不同而不同。
要安装.NET Framework 4.7.2,您可以从微软官方网站下载安装程序,或者通过Windows更新来获取安装文件。安装过程是自动化的,您只需根据提示进行操作即可。
总结起来,安装.NET Framework 4.7.2的环境要求包括适用的操作系统、处理器、内存、硬盘空间、显示器等。通过确保满足这些要求,您可以顺利安装和使用.NET Framework 4.7.2来开发和运行基于Windows操作系统的应用程序。